Enhanced Scrutiny for Electronics and Smart Devices
The proliferation of smart devices and interconnected electronics has introduced a new frontier for product testing. The last three months have seen significant product testing updates specifically targeting cybersecurity vulnerabilities and data privacy within these devices. Beyond traditional electrical safety and material compliance, manufacturers are now facing more rigorous requirements to demonstrate the robustness of their software and hardware against cyber threats. This includes mandates for regular security audits, secure data encryption protocols, and clear disclosure of data collection practices.
For consumers, this means that the smart thermostat, wearable tech, or even the internet-connected refrigerator they purchase should offer a higher degree of protection against unauthorized access and data breaches. Testing protocols now often involve penetration testing, vulnerability assessments, and performance evaluations under simulated cyber-attack conditions. This is a critical evolution, as the risks associated with compromised smart devices extend beyond mere functionality to personal security and privacy.
Battery safety, particularly for lithium-ion batteries prevalent in many modern electronics, has also seen intensified focus. Following several incidents in previous years, new testing standards are being implemented to assess battery resilience under extreme conditions, charging cycle integrity, and overall thermal management. These product testing updates are designed to minimize the risk of overheating, fire, and explosions, providing greater peace of mind for users of everything from smartphones to electric bicycles.
Children’s Products: A Renewed Commitment to Safety
Children’s products remain a top priority for safety regulators, and the recent product testing updates reflect a renewed commitment to safeguarding our youngest population. The CPSC, in particular, has rolled out stricter guidelines for small parts testing, chemical composition analysis, and flammability standards for textiles used in children’s apparel and bedding. There’s a particular emphasis on materials that come into direct contact with skin or mouth, ensuring they are free from harmful heavy metals, phthalates, and other toxins.
One significant change involves more frequent and unannounced audits of manufacturing facilities, both domestically and internationally, that produce goods for the US market. This proactive enforcement mechanism aims to catch non-compliant products before they reach store shelves. Furthermore, new labeling requirements are being drafted to provide clearer age recommendations and warnings about potential hazards, empowering parents and guardians to make safer choices.
The testing for physical hazards has also evolved. For example, standards for stroller stability and car seat impact resistance have been refined based on new biomechanical data and accident reconstruction studies. These aren’t minor tweaks; they represent substantial improvements aimed at reducing the severity of injuries in real-world scenarios. Manufacturers are now required to submit more extensive documentation and data from these advanced tests to certify their products.

Food Contact Materials and Packaging
The FDA has been particularly active in updating standards for food contact materials and packaging. With growing concerns about microplastics and chemical migration, new testing protocols are focusing on the long-term stability of packaging materials and their potential to leach substances into food. This includes more stringent migration tests at various temperatures and storage durations, mimicking real-world consumer use. Manufacturers of food packaging, containers, and utensils are now facing a higher bar for demonstrating the inertness and safety of their products.
There’s also been an increased focus on sustainable packaging solutions, with new guidelines for testing the safety of biodegradable and compostable materials. While environmentally friendly, these materials must also prove they don’t introduce new risks during their lifecycle. These product testing updates are a direct response to consumer demand for safer and more sustainable food systems.

The Role of Technology in Modern Product Testing Updates
The advancements in technology are not only driving the need for new testing standards but are also providing innovative tools to conduct these tests. Artificial intelligence (AI) and machine learning (ML) are increasingly being integrated into product testing protocols, allowing for more efficient analysis of vast datasets and predictive modeling of product performance under various conditions. This can significantly reduce testing times and costs while improving accuracy.
For instance, AI-powered image recognition can now rapidly identify flaws in manufacturing processes that might lead to product failures, far surpassing the speed and consistency of human inspection. Similarly, advanced simulations can model how a product will behave under stress or over its lifespan, reducing the need for costly and time-consuming physical destruction testing in some cases. These technological integrations are fundamentally transforming how product testing updates are conceptualized and implemented.
The Internet of Things (IoT) is also playing a role, with connected sensors being embedded in test products to gather real-time performance data. This allows for a more comprehensive understanding of how products function in diverse environments and under actual usage conditions, leading to more realistic and robust testing standards. The synergy between new product technologies and testing methodologies ensures that safety protocols remain cutting-edge.
